Indigo and Landus advance digital enablement of ag supply chain - Market+ debut delivers critical component of industry’s first soil to sale collaboration


Memphis, TN, USA
February 10, 2022

Indigo Agriculture, a company leveraging nature and technology to unlock economic and environmental progress in agriculture, has unveiled the industry’s most advanced solution for streamlining grain merchandising, Market+ Merchandise, delivering efficiency and unlocking additional value for farmers. Partnering with Landus, Iowa’s largest co-op and an industry leader in farmer-centric innovation, on the launch, the inaugural technology release is the latest demonstration of Indigo’s ongoing effort to serve as the ag industry’s independent technology platform provider.  
 

 

“By partnering with Indigo, we’re able to put breakthrough science and technology directly in the hands of our network, helping farmers and buyers streamline their work, capture more profitable outcomes, and lean into new opportunities along every step of the supply chain,” said Matt Carstens, President and CEO of Landus, which has begun to rollout Market+ Merchandise to its farmer-owners as part of the companies’ recently announced multi-year collaboration. “Agriculture is constant adaptation. But with market forces like digitization and sustainability transforming the industry real-time, ensuring the success of our farmer-owners and customers requires not just adaptation, but a fundamental evolution of how we do business. Indigo is the single, independent partner with the technology, capabilities, and sustainability expertise to help successfully navigate these disruptive forces and ensure farmers come out on top.” 

A leading developer of scientifically rigorous, data-driven sustainability products and programs, Indigo helps farmers monetize climate-friendly practices across their unique operations. The company’s focus on industry collaboration, combined with its diverse portfolio of offers, enables a digital transition of the agriculture industry, connecting stakeholders across the agricultural ecosystem to unlock sustainability and profitability benefits for all. 

The first strategic collaboration to span Indigo's full set of offerings, Landus will empower grain buyers and growers to improve profitability and efficiency from soil to sale, including:  

  • Operational efficiency through a simplified and direct digital grain merchandising and marketing experience for buyers and farmers
    (Market+). 
  • New income opportunities from sustainability initiatives including the industry’s premier carbon farming program (Carbon by Indigo) and sustainable sourcing programs (Market+ Source). 
  • Improved crop performance and input efficiencies with microbial seed treatments (biotrinsic™).

ABOUT INDIGO AG 

Indigo Ag improves farmer profitability, environmental sustainability, and consumer health through the use of nature-based and digital technologies. The company’s core offerings – biotrinsic™, Market+, and Carbon – integrate across the supply chain to optimize how the world’s most impactful crops are produced, sourced, and distributed. Founded in 2014 with a mission of harnessing nature to help farmers sustainably feed the planet, today the company’s technology connects stakeholders across the agricultural ecosystem to unlock sustainability and profitability benefits for all. Indigo Ag is headquartered in Boston, MA, with additional offices in Memphis, TN; Research Triangle Park, NC; Sao Paulo, Brazil; and Basel, Switzerland.
